What is the difference between observability and monitoring?
Monitoring watches for known failure modes with predefined metrics and dashboards. Observability, as the book frames it, lets you ask new questions about your system from rich, high-cardinality event data, so you can debug problems you never predicted. That distinction is the book's central theme.
Who is Team Topologies for?
It is written for engineering leaders, managers, architects, and platform teams who influence how people are organized. If you decide team boundaries, ownership, or how a platform team serves product teams, the model gives you clear language and patterns. Around 5,400 Goodreads readers rate it 4.18.
